Output a37520f5a7e6e79054d8c87868d7c5bfd09893df21b585545487ef56097694cb:1

value
266392325
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 384a3a4eb311006ee565bcac8d58a9c23ad97c8a OP_EQUALVERIFY OP_CHECKSIG
address
168dmBKWrbTJAkD1LzCXioRybE73F7gXpn
transaction
a37520f5a7e6e79054d8c87868d7c5bfd09893df21b585545487ef56097694cb
confirmations
520805
spent
true